Raising AI Synopsis

From the pioneer of translation AIs like Google, Yahoo, and Bing translate, an accessible and authoritative guide to AI-as well as a framework of empowerment for a future with our artificial children. As AI becomes the ever-trending keyword, having a leader in this radical new technology to help illuminate the impact of "the automation of thought" on our way of life has never been needed more. How is AI's widespread everyday use impacting our world, our minds, and our future-not just as a technical innovation, but as a mode of culture? Should we be afraid? Longtime AI trailblazer De Kai brings a decade of his paradigm-shifting work at the nexus of AI and society to help audiences make sense of our interactions with AI at both personal and collective levels-ethically and responsibly. While Hollywood narratives of AI destroying humanity may be overblown, the future of civilization in the age of AI is truly shifting exponentially. What should each of us do as the responsible adults in the room? De Kai asks critical, overlooked questions requiring urgent attention. Written for the general reader, as well as thought leaders, scientists, parents, and academics, Raising AI gives us an accessible framework to navigate the enormous impact of AI upon human culture, values, and flow of information. De Kai shows us that society can not only survive the AI revolution, but also flourish in a new world where we all play our part in a more humane, compassionate, and understanding society-alongside our artificial children.
